Car Fuses Explained . A car fuse is like a safety guard that protects the electrical parts of your car. Without fuses, an electrical overload can damage your car’s electrical system and can cause a potential fire hazard. Car fuses are components designed to protect electrical wiring in cars and vehicles. Car fuses are essential components of a car’s electrical system, as they protect the wiring and other electrical components from damage due to an overload of electricity.
